Akhtar Rahman is a senior cricket correspondent for Prothom Alo, respected for his detailed reporting on Bangladesh’s fast‑bowling evolution and the domestic structures that fuel it. A University of Rajshahi graduate, he grew up far from the Dhaka spotlight, which gave him a unique perspective on the talent emerging from the country’s northern and western divisions. Akhtar covers the Bangladesh national team across all formats and is a regular in the BPL press box, where his post‑match analysis combines sharp data insights with a coach’s eye for seam position and bowling workloads. He also tracks age‑group tournaments meticulously, having profiled many young quicks before they received their first national call‑up. A recipient of Prothom Alo’s top sports honour and a BSPA award, Akhtar is known for his calm, evidence‑driven approach to cricket writing and his commitment to nurturing the next generation of sports journalists in Bangladesh.
